Output 51eb1524c965ee563049fd78305b17aaeba13f1468b0620a19af1807889a40bf:1

value
185835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91b3072de8e1701f58d4fbe4ccc7955a230f1f4 OP_EQUAL
address
3H7Ah759AtrTcUWuZgT4LgTqjnTbHHei5s
transaction
51eb1524c965ee563049fd78305b17aaeba13f1468b0620a19af1807889a40bf
spent
true